The five-hectare Clos de Capucins from which “Cuvée Theo” springs comprises the heart of the estate. Planted in 1612 by Capuchin monks on sandy granite soils, and vines have grown here continuously until the present day. \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eThe government seized the estate from the monks following the French Revolution, then sold it to the current owners, the Faller family, in 1898. Theo Faller, namesake of “Cuvée Theo,” was the second generation to run the estate. He prized the Riesling of Clos de Capucins above all else, and established his estate as a source for quality wine when most others were focused on large-scale production sold to co-ops. Now, the fifth generation of the Faller family steers the ship, working not just with Clos de Capucins but a host of other Grand Cru vineyards. \u003c\/span\u003e\u003cb\u003e\u003c\/b\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eOn our short list of great Alsatian producers, Weinbach is very near the top. They’ve farmed organically from the very start, and in 2005 converted the estate to Biodynamics. Winemaking is simple here – the Clos de Capucin Riesling that comprises “Cuvée Theo” is simply picked at optimal ripeness, pressed into old oak casks where it ferments spontaneously, and aged for a year. The property's heart is the historic Clos des Capucins, originally planted in 1612 by Capuchin monks on sandy granite soils. Following the French Revolution, the government seized the monastery and vineyards, eventually selling them to the Faller family in 1898.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eUnder the stewardship of five generations of the Faller family, Weinbach has risen to become Alsace's most respected producer. They've practiced organic farming since the beginning and transitioned to biodynamics in 1998, and were certified by Demeter in 2005—a reflection of their commitment to expressing the voice of the soil with total clarity.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003e“Cuvée Colette” comes from the lower slopes of the Grand Cru Schlossberg, where 40+ year-old Riesling vines sink their roots deep into brown, pebbly soils atop granite bedrock. The steep, south-facing aspect ensures optimal sun exposure for this late-ripening variety, while the excellent drainage and rapid soil warming create perfect conditions for Riesling that balances power with remarkable finesse.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p dir=\"ltr\"\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In the cellar, winemaking is deliberately minimal: hand-harvested whole clusters are gently pressed, then fermented with indigenous yeasts in neutral oak \u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an\u003efoudres\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an\u003e, where the wine ages for 11 months before bottling.
